This piece is based on a true and yet universal story! When I was a girl, my family lived in a two-family house. Our downstairs neighbors were transplants from the south (Alabama) and owned the home. We were all like family, spending lots of time together. On one of our visits, our neighbor was preparing vegetables as she was often doing. She was slicing turnips and asked me if I wanted to try them. I did and I really enjoyed it. It was such a simple moment, but lives in my mind as if it were yesterday.

Many people have told me the house dress/muumuu the neighbor is wearing reminds them of a mother, grandmother, or auntie. I love that something so ordinary can transport and connect us!
